Hairy Potter Posted May 11, 2015 Share Posted May 11, 2015 Carry on. Most airlines allow two carry on bags per passenger (unless you're one of the last people to board the plane and they run out of room). If I record shop while traveling, I will bring a backpack with my laptop and a tote bag for records. I have also put a few records in the middle of my suitcase sandwiched between all of my clothing and they arrived back home in perfect shape.
